Job Summary

Provides general medical care under the direction of a licensed provider to patients in an outpatient clinic setting.

Duties include cross training across the clinic (reception and clinical)

Responsibilities

Obtain patient vitals, medical history, and reason for visit, and prepare the patient for a physical exam

Greeting patients, scheduling and registration

Explain prescribed procedures and treatments to patients

Ensure all ordered tests are performed accurately and in a timely manner

Administer prescribed medications and treatments in accordance with the approved procedure

Draw blood and preparation labs for reference lab processing and/or in-house processing

Perform laboratory tests, lab-quality controls, and equipment maintenance according to written instructions

Respond to all lab messages and call back requests

Perform all drug screening procedures in accordance with established rules and regulations

Ensure patient immunizations are well documented and administered in accordance with the approved procedure

Conduct physician referrals as well as service pre-certifications on an as-needed basis

Prepare exam rooms; sterilize instruments, equipment, and supplies for procedures

Maintain complete and accurate documentation

Other duties and responsibilities as assigned

Qualifications

Associates degree (A.A.) or equivalent from a two-year college or technical school; or six months to one-year related experience and/or training; or equivalent combination of education and experience. AMT registered and AAMA Certified Medical Assistants are preferred.
